Aloo Katli

Ingredients
Quantities are shown as originally provided.
- 500 g Potatoes
- 1 tbsp Oil
- 1 tsp Cumin Seeds (Jeera)
- 3 Garlic (Cloves)
- ½ tsp Crushed Chillies
- 2 tbsp Tomato Ketchup
- ½ tsp Salt
- ½ tsp Chilli Powder
- ¼ tsp Turmeric Powder (Haldi)
- ½ tsp Black Pepper
- 1 tsp Dried Fenugreek Leaves (Methi)
- Coriander (Handful)
Instructions
- 1
Whilst heating up a deep pot of oil cut the potatoes into thick chunks
- 2
Once the oil is hot, add the potatoes then fry on medium heat for 6-8 minutes until lightly browned
- 3
Once the potatoes are crispy and lightly browned, remove from the pan and set aside
- 4
In a frying pan heat up the oil until hot then add the cumin seeds, finely chopped garlic, and crushed chillies then sauté for 1-2 minutes until fragrant
- 5
Add the fried potatoes pieces and give a stir before adding the powdered spices and cook for a further 2-3 minutes
- 6
Add the tomato ketchup and mix until the potato slices are fully covered
- 7
Add the dried fenugreek leaves and coriander then cook for another 1-2 minutes
- 8
Serve with a side of mint chutney and enjoy!
